Short of putting a microphone up to a handset while a voicemessage from Callpilot is playing, is there anyway to export a message and turn it into a .wav or .mp3 so that it can be burned to a CD?

I'm in a school district and they need to grab voicemails for evidence...
 
i've never done this, but i would probably go into the server and do a search for audio files, whether they be .wav or something else. once there, see if u can copy them to a folder or CD.
won't be easy, but it's a start.
 
desktop msg'ing does that for you. as well as sending voice mails and fax'es to your email.. you could find it on the drive.. but your not going to play that format except in the cp.. if it's a single voice mail that you need, build a cos and set delete read mail to 0.. it will stay forever... don't give out that class unless you want to buy hd space

What we use is not very high tech as far as method...

If someone needs an audio file of a voice mail message, we walk over to the worksation where an AuxBox by is connected and NHC/AO6 the user in while they log into their mailbox and play the message.

We open it in any audio editor and crop out the audio before and after the relavent parts and email or burn a CD for them.

We also use that when a user requests a recording of a conference call. Just add us on or tell us the number and the PIN for the call and we dial in and record.

Another method I have set up for on demand recording is to place your call over a specific trunk route we have Algo recorders connected to....then call us an ask us to send the call recording.
